Transaction 579127959bc8adf3e1cc79ce229874760eeef56d4e4e17b812aae229f6e996cf
1 Input
1 Output
-
579127959bc8adf3e1cc79ce229874760eeef56d4e4e17b812aae229f6e996cf:0
- value
- 260915
- script pubkey
- OP_0 OP_PUSHBYTES_20 b23ab76786dae68a3904e603a2611d3adfc8fd03
- address
- bc1qkgatweuxmtng5wgyucp6ycga8t0u3lgrm2dldp